리퀘스트를 보내주시기 바랍니다. 문서 번역이나 리뷰에 참여하려면 [docs-ko@tensorflow.org](https://groups.google.com/a/tensorflow.org/forum/#!forum/docs-ko)로 메일을 보내주시기 바랍니다.\n", "\n", "- `\"/device:CPU:0\"`: 컴퓨터의 CPU입니다.\n", "- `\"/GPU:0\"`: TensorFlow에 인식되는 시스템의 첫 번째 GPU에 대한 약식 표기입니다.\n", "- `\"/job:localhost/replica:0/task:0/device:GPU:1\"`: TensorFlow에 인식되는 시스템의 두 번째 GPU에 대한 정규화된 이름입니다.\n", "\n", "TensorFlow 연산에 CPU와 GPU 구현이 모두 있는 경우, 기본적으로 연산이 할당될 때 GPU 장치에 우선 순위가 지정됩니다. 예를 들어, `tf.matmul`에는 CPU 및 GPU 커널이 모두 있으며 `CPU:0` 및 `GPU:0` 장치가 있는 시스템에서는 다른 장치에서 실행하도록 명시적으로 요청하지 않는 한 `GPU:0` 장치가 `tf.matmul`을 실행하도록 선택됩니다.\n", "\n", "TensorFlow 작업에 해당 GPU 구현이 없는 경우 연산은 CPU 장치로 대체됩니다. 예를 들어 `tf.cast`에는 CPU 커널만 있기 때문에 `CPU:0` 및 `GPU:0` 장치가 있는 시스템에서는 `GPU:0` 장치에서 실행하도록 요청된 경우라도 `CPU:0` 장치가 `tf.cast`를 실행하도록 선택됩니다." ] }, { "metadata": { "id": "U88FspwGjB7W" }, "source": [ "## 장치 수동 할당\n", "\n", "특정 연산을 수행할 장치를 직접 선택하고 싶다면, `with tf.device`로 장치 컨텍스트를 생성할 수 있고 해당 컨텍스트에서의 모든 연산은 지정된 장치에서 수행됩니다." ] }, { "cell_type": "code", tf.constant([[1.0, 2.0], [3.0, 4.0], [5.0, 6.0]])\n", "\n", "c = tf.matmul(a, b)\n", "print(c)" ] }, { "cell_type": "markdown", "metadata": { "id": "8ixO89gRjJUu" }, "source": [ "`a`와 `b`가 `CPU:0`에 할당되었습니다. `MatMul` 연산은 수행할 장치가 명시적으로 할당되어 있지 않기 때문에 텐서플로 런타임(runtime)은 연산과 가용한 장치들(이 예제에서는 `GPU:0`)을 기반으로 하나를 고를 것이고 필요하다면 장치들간에 텐서를 자동으로 복사할 것입니다." ] }, { "cell_type": "markdown", "metadata": { "id": "ARrRhwqijPzN" }, "source": [ "## GPU 메모리 제한하기\n", "\n", "기본적으로 텐서플로는 모든 GPU의 거의 모든 메모리를 프로세스가 볼 수 있도록 매핑합니다([`CUDA_VISIBLE_DEVICES`](https://docs.nvidia.com/cuda/cuda-c-programming-guide/index.html#env-vars)에 포함되었다고 가정합니다). 이는 메모리 단편화를 줄여서 상대적으로 귀한 GPU 메모리 리소스를 장치에서 보다 효율적으로 사용할 수 있게 합니다. `tf.config.set_visible_devices` 메서드를 사용하여 텐서플로에서 접근할 수 있는 GPU를 조정할 수 있습니다." ] }, { "cell_type": "code", "execution_count": 5, "metadata": { "execution": { "iopub.execute_input": 접근 가능한 장치가 설정되어야만 합니다\n", " print(e)" ] }, { "cell_type": "markdown", "metadata": { "id": "N3x4M55DhYk9" }, "source": [ "어떤 경우에는 프로세스가 가용한 메모리의 일부에만 할당되도록 하거나 프로세스의 요구량만큼 메모리 사용이 가능할 필요가 있습니다. 텐서플로에서는 이를 위해 두 가지 방법을 제공합니다.\n", "\n", "런타임 할당에 필요한 만큼의 GPU 메모리만 할당하려고 시도하는 `tf.config.experimental.set_memory_growth`를 호출하여 메모리 증가가 이루어지도록 하는 것이 첫 번째 옵션입니다. 처음에는 매우 적은 메모리만 할당하고, 프로그램이 실행되어 더 많은 GPU 메모리가 필요해짐에 따라 GPU 메모리 영역이 TensorFlow 프로세스를 위해 확장됩니다. 메모리 조각화로 이어질 수 있으므로 메모리 할당이 해제되지 않습니다. 특정 GPU에 대한 메모리 증가를 활성화하려면 텐서를 할당하거나 연산을 실행하기 전에 다음 코드를 사용하세요." ] }, { "cell_type": "code", "execution_count": 6, e:\n", " # 프로그램 시작시에 메모리 증가가 설정되어야만 합니다\n", " print(e)" ] }, { "cell_type": "markdown", "metadata": { "id": "I1o8t51QFnmv" }, "source": [ "또 다른 방법은 `TF_FORCE_GPU_ALLOW_GROWTH` 환경변수를 `true`로 설정하는 것입니다. 이 설정은 플랫폼 종속적입니다.\n", "\n", "두 번째 방법은 `tf.config.set_logical_device_configuration`으로 가상 GPU 장치를 설정하고 GPU에 할당될 전체 메모리를 제한하는 것입니다." ] }, { "cell_type": "code", "execution_count": 7, "metadata": {
